[QUOTE="Sepulchrave II, post: 279234, member: 4303"] [b]Mere Mechanics[/b] The PHB says: This may have been errated, but I interpreted it as being 1) Badly Worded and 2) The 'It' referring to the captured creature, not the caster. What I felt it should have read was: 'The Creature makes a Charisma Check with a DC of 15. It adds half its level or hit dice to the roll.' I might be wrong, but it seems counterintuitive that a Succubus (Cha 20) would have more chance of breaking free from a diagram than a Balor (Cha 16). With the +5 for the diagram, the DC becomes 20. Rurunoth needs to roll an 11 (+6 for HD, +3 for Cha) to break free. On reflection, this seems a little [I]too[/I] harsh on the conjurer. This needs tweaking, whatever way you look at it. An obvious solution might be: DC = 10 + (Caster Level + Cha mod.)- (Creature Level or HD + Cha mod.); with a +5 increase in the DC for a diagram. This would have given a DC of 15, which seems about right (speaking from the gut here). It would also reflect the ability of a powerful spellcaster to enforce his Magickal Will upon lesser outsiders, whilst still pausing for thought when calling the big ones. In fact, I think that's what I'll use from now on. And (just reminded of the appendix in the 'Lost Caverns of Tsojcanth'), I think that a [I]permanent diagram[/I] option would be nice also. Inlayed with precious metals. I might give bindings some more thought. I guess its all about how you see it working: even according to your calculation, a creature which needs to roll a natural 20 to escape will be more than 50% likely to have done so after 2 weeks - assuming a deal has not been struck. I don't know why Mostin took 20. He is kind of paranoid. And anal. And theatrical. [/QUOTE]
